Proteomic profiling of serum extracellular vesicles from uranium-exposed miners

Abstract

This dataset contains quantitative proteomic data from serum-derived extracellular vesicles (EVs) isolated from 29 former uranium miners. Small and large EVs were separated by differential ultracentrifugation and analyzed using liquid chromatography-tandem mass spectrometry (LC-MS/MS). The dataset includes raw and normalized protein intensities for each EV subtype, as well as metadata on mining tenure and age. These data were used to examine associations between mining tenure and the molecular profiles of serum-derived EVs. EV proteomics may serve as a sensitive tool for assessing the long-term health effects of uranium exposure.
